Tina Dutta's
'Uttaran' will go
off air on January
16. After 'Pavitra
Rishta', this is the
second show from the 1,000 episode
club to go off air. According to
sources, the show's ratings had seen
a drop in the last few months and
the channel had been thinking of
pulling the plug on the show for a
long time.
Mrunal Jain, one of the actors on the
show, said, "Nothing has been
communicated to us so far."
However, Rupali Guha, producer of
the show, confirmed the
development and said, "Yes, the
show is going off air on January 16
and we will be winding up the
shoot in the first week of January."
